Global residential electricity grids face unprecedented strain. Extreme weather events, aging distribution networks, and the rapid retirement of baseload thermal plants have combined to degrade grid stability. Simultaneously, utility pricing structures are shifting away from flat-rate billing toward aggressive Time-of-Use (TOU) tariffs and reduced net-metering rewards (such as California's NEM 3.0). In this context, residential battery storage is no longer merely a backup utility; it has transformed into a critical economic engine and grid-independence controller.
Deploying a robust home battery storage system lets homeowners insulate themselves from price spikes, store surplus solar power, and keep critical systems running during blackouts. Understanding cell chemistry, architectural designs, and software management is vital when choosing a home battery storage system.
We manufacture exclusively with lithium iron phosphate (LiFePO4) chemistry. Unlike nickel manganese cobalt (NMC) batteries, LFP chemistry offers a much higher thermal runaway threshold (up to 270°C), zero toxic heavy metal emissions, and a lifespan exceeding 6,000 cycles at 80% Depth of Discharge (DoD). This ensures reliable operation for 15+ years of daily cycling.
Our modular, high-voltage stackable designs streamline installation. Homeowners can start with a 10kWh system and scale up to 25kWh or more without rewiring. High-voltage stackable platforms operate at 300V-800V DC, reducing line losses, improving round-trip efficiency (RTE) to over 95%, and simplifying matching with modern hybrid inverters.
The internal Battery Management System (BMS) acts as the brain of the battery. YouthPOWER's proprietary BMS monitors cell voltage, temperature, and current in real time. Our active cell balancing algorithm adjusts differences in cell capacity during charge and discharge cycles, preventing local degradation and extending the system's operational lifetime.
